Genes affected
TTR (HGNC:12405): (transthyretin) This gene encodes one of the three prealbumins, which include alpha-1-antitrypsin, transthyretin and orosomucoid. The encoded protein, transthyretin, is a homo-tetrameric carrier protein, which transports thyroid hormones in the plasma and cerebrospinal fluid. It is also involved in the transport of retinol (vitamin A) in the plasma by associating with retinol-binding protein. The protein may also be involved in other intracellular processes including proteolysis, nerve regeneration, autophagy and glucose homeostasis. Mutations in this gene are associated with amyloid deposition, predominantly affecting peripheral nerves or the heart, while a small percentage of the gene mutations are non-amyloidogenic. The mutations are implicated in the etiology of several diseases, including amyloidotic polyneuropathy, euthyroid hyperthyroxinaemia, amyloidotic vitreous opacities, cardiomyopathy, oculoleptomeningeal amyloidosis, meningocerebrovascular amyloidosis and carpal tunnel syndrome. Uncertain significance,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| Invitae | Aug 06, 2017 | In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. It is not possible to discern whether this amino acid deletion affects codon 58 or 59 since the same sequence is present at both positions with two consecutive aspartic acid amino acids. A missense substitution at codon 59 (p.Asp59Ala) has been determined to be pathogenic (PMID: 25644864). This suggests that the asparagine residue is critical for TTR protein function and that other missense substitutions or deletions at this position may also be pathogenic. Experimental studies and prediction algorithms are not available for this variant, and the functional significance of the deleted amino acid is currently unknown. This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als with TTR-related disease. This variant is not present in population databases (ExAC no frequency). This variant, c.174_176delTGA, results in the deletion of 1 amino acid of the TTR protein (p.Asp59del), but otherwise preserves the integrity of the reading frame. - |
